Effect of a Tailored Program of Physical Activity and Nutritional Counseling on Fatigue Reduction in Breast Cancer Patients Receiving an Adjuvant Treatment (APAD)
A Randomized Controlled Trial to Evaluate the Effect of a Tailored Program of Physical Activity and Nutritional Counseling on Fatigue Reduction in Breast Cancer Patients Receiving Adjuvant Treatment.

Inclusion Criteria:
- Female patient with histologically proven breast cancer
- 18-76 years old
- Patients having undergone curative surgery and eligible to 6 cycles of adjuvant chemotherapy (6 FEC100, or 3FEC100 + taxanes) followed by radiotherapy
- Satisfactory healing of breast and lymph nodes area
- Ability to understand the nature, goal and study methodology
- Consent to cooperate for clinical assessments
- Affiliation to a social security regime or beneficiary of equivalent social protection
- Written informed consent provided before any study specific procedures
Exclusion Criteria:
- HER2 positive or metastatic cancer
- Any other primary tumor
- Contraindication to moderate physical activity
- Contraindication to adjuvant chemotherapy or radiotherapy
- Pregnancy or breast feeding
- Inability to attend or comply with interventions or follow-up scheduling, disability or difficulty preventing a proper understanding of trial

Experimental: Intervention arm
|
Patients receive tailored program of physical exercises and nutritional counseling during the course of adjuvant treatments (CT followed by RT, 27 weeks).
|
|
No Intervention: Control arm
Routine practice
